发明名称 FAN COMPRISING A PRINTED CIRCUIT BOARD COOLING CIRCUIT
摘要 A fan includes a sealed electronics housing, in which a printed circuit board having electronic components is arranged. The electronics housing is divided into an upper region and a lower region. A cooling wheel which is arranged in the lower region is axially adjacent to the printed circuit board. The printed circuit board has at least one central opening and a plurality of peripheral-edge openings or gaps in order to bring the upper region into fluid communication with the lower region. Air is drawn out of the upper region into the lower region by the cooling wheel via the at least one central opening and, via the plurality of peripheral-edge openings or gaps. The air is fed back into the upper region. An air circuit having at least one air flow develops along a surface of the printed circuit board on which the electronic components are arranged.

主权项 1. A fan comprising: a tightly sealed electronics housing, in which a printed circuit board comprising electronic components is arranged, the electronics housing being divided into an upper region and a lower region, and a cooling wheel arranged in the lower region so as to be axially adjacent to the printed circuit board, wherein the printed circuit board comprises at least one central opening and a plurality of peripheral-edge openings or peripheral-edge gaps in order to bring the upper region into fluid communication with the lower region, the cooling wheel causes air to be drawn out of the upper region into the lower region via the at least one central opening and, via the plurality of peripheral-edge openings or peripheral-edge gaps, the air is fed back into the upper region, wherein an air circuit having at least one air flow develops along a surface of the printed circuit board on which the electronic components are arranged; and the cooling wheel comprises a conical suction region which projects axially into the inlet nozzle.
